At the tender age of 2 years old, his father asked him to move a truck load of used bricks with his little red wagon. At the time he did not think his father was a "tyrant", instead he did not like the fact that his mom was crying "The Baby cannot carry the bricks". He never saw himself as a baby. The same way he does not see himself as an old man, today at 92 years of age. Back in 1934 was building character, today it is called child abuse.
